Description
Holograph
George Thompson writes: "I enclose five dollars-- Send me any papers you can. All are acceptable. Pay the Carriage and then all will be right."
This short note may have been enclosed with his letter to Anne Warren Weston, Call No. Ms.A.13.1 p.11 (a-b), and the editorial dated 5 Feb. 1851, Call No. Ms.A.13.1 p.11d

Subjects: Weston, Anne Warren, 1812-1890; Thompson, George, 1804-1878; Antislavery movements; Women abolitionists
